Elephant meat has likely been a source of food for humans during the entire time of the species' coexistence. By the beginning of the Middle Palaeolithic, around 120,000 BCE, African societies were hunter-gatherers proficient in exploiting herds of elephants for their meat.. WebNov 27, 2024 · 3. Check the meat for a foul smell. If your meat smells rancid, it most likely is. Spoiled red meat has a distinct, pungent ammonia scent. Fresh ground beef that is still good won’t have much of a smell to it. However, if it has gone bad it will have a rancid smell. A sour or tangy scent is a good indicator that it has spoiled and should be thrown out.
